Quote:
Originally Posted by DeepShadow
I've heard that somewhere in this vast worldwide web there's an original translation of the Book of Mormon available for download--anyone know where?
This is a link for the 1830 Book of Mormon but it has verse numbering of the later Utah version, the original translation had no verse divisions.
